1. Accurate Property Valuation for Better Decisions
One of the biggest challenges for businesses in Texas is ensuring that property values are fair and correct. Local authorities assess properties based on various factors, but errors can happen. When a value is too high, it leads to higher tax payments.
Consultants review assessments with a trained perspective. They compare market data, property details, and past records to confirm accuracy. If they find a mismatch, they guide businesses through the appeal process. This approach helps companies avoid paying more than they should while maintaining proper documentation.
2. Strong Compliance with Changing Regulations
Tax laws can change over time, and staying updated is essential. Missing a deadline or filing incorrect information can lead to penalties. Businesses that rely on expert advice can stay aligned with current rules.
Consultants keep track of changes in tax rules and make sure all documents follow the law. They help businesses prepare reports, fill out forms, and reply to official notices. This organized process lowers the chance of expensive mistakes and helps everything run without problems.
3. Strategic Planning to Reduce Long-Term Costs
Planning plays a key role in managing property-related expenses. Businesses in Texas benefit when they look ahead instead of reacting to issues after they arise. Consultants provide insights that support long-term financial strategies.
They analyze trends in property values and tax rates to suggest smart actions. This may include timing purchases, reviewing asset structures, or preparing for future assessments. With proper planning, companies can manage expenses more effectively and avoid sudden financial pressure.
